Back From Reality is a new weekly podcast in which host, Gabrielle Scawthorn, chats with a different guest each week from the world of reality television. Each conversation will cover the highs and lows of the reality TV experience, how their lives have changed as a result, and what it's like to come Back From Reality.

Liz Jelléy was a contestant on the 2020 season of Farmer Wants A Wife . Liz got in touch with Gab after listening to her interview with reality TV psychologist Mark Mathieson . Liz was under Mark's care during her time on Farmer Wants A Wife and felt that some of what was said in that interview was misrepresentative of her experience on the show. Gab chats with Teddy Briggs ! Teddy was a contestant on season one of Love Island Australia, entering on day 21 before being dumped from the villa on day 36. In this interview Teddy opens up about his hard partying life post Love Island, and his journey to finding some balance in his life again after the show. Gabrielle chats with MasterChef Australia contestant, Reece Hignell . Reece first appeared in season 10 of MasterChef Australia in 2018 finishing in sixth place. Earlier this year, he returned to the MasterChef kitchen, during the height of the COVID-19 lockdown, eventually placing fifth in the all-star season of the toughest cooking show in the country.
